Tamil Nadu government declared holiday on 21st October
The Tamil Nadu government declared a holiday on 21st October. According to the official circular of Tamil Nadu government all schools, colleges, government offices and public sector units will remain closed on Tuesday.
This holiday has been given for all government employees and working staff, public sector working staff so that people do not have any trouble returning to their duties after celebrating the festival of Diwali.
Why 25 October is a working day?
Keeping this in mind, the government has declared October 25, which is Saturday, as a working day. This working day has been declared to compensate the holiday given on 21 October.
The Tamil Nadu government has this information in an official press release.

Diwali Holiday(banks closed on 20 or 21 October)
Diwali, a festival of light is almost here and everyone is curious that banks will be closed on October 20th or October 21st in their state.
In 2025, Diwali will be celebrated on the 20th and 21st of October.
Diwali will be celebrated on October 20th in most states and on October 21st, i.e. Tuesday, in several other states of the country which will be with the Govardhan Puja.
Therefore, it is very important for you to know that Diwali holidays will be on October 20 in your state or the banks will remain closed with Govardhan Puja on October 21. This article covers complete details about banks closed on 20 or 21 October.
20 October Bank Holiday
You can check the table given below to know the RBI list of bank holiday on October 20 –
There will be a holiday for government banks in Agartala, Ahmedabad, Aizawl, Bengaluru, Bhopal, Chandigarh, Chennai, Dehradun, Guwahati, Hyderabad, Itanagar, Jaipur, Kanpur, Kochi, Kohima, Kolkata, Lucknow, New Delhi, Panaji, Raipur, Ranchi, Shillong, Shimla, Thiruvananthapuram, Vijayawada on October 20.
21 October Bank Holiday
You can check the calendar given below to know the bank holiday on October 21 –
Banks will be closed on October 21 in Belapur, Bhopal, Bhubaneswar, Gangtok, Imphal, Jammu, Mumbai, Nagpur, Srinagar on 21 October 2025 along with Govardhan Puja on Diwali.
Which bank services will remain closed?
All offline transaction will remain closed for these states on 20 and 21 October on the occasion of Diwali and Govardhan Puja.
However, you can use UPI or Net-Banking of your payments.
Customers can face problems in ATM withdrawal as it is a festive season and there may be shortage of cash in ATM’s.
